If you are studying DeMoivre's Theorem in a trig class,
i = (cos(90+360n) + i sin(90+360n) where n = 1,2,3....
So: i^(1/3) = cos[(1/3)(90+360n)] + isin[(1/3)(90+360n)]
-------------
Letting n = 1,then 2,then3 will give you three cube roots of "i".
--------------
If n=1 you get: i^(1/3) = cos(150) + isin(150)
If n=2 you get: i^(1/3) = cos(270) + isin(270)
If n=3 you get: i^(1/3) = cos(30) + isin(30)
